About Verónica Chico

Verónica Chico is a scholar working on Immunology, Infectious Diseases, Epidemiology, Molecular Biology and Animal Science and Zoology, having authored 30 papers that have together received 694 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Aquaculture disease management and microbiota (20 papers), Invertebrate Immune Response Mechanisms (9 papers), interferon and immune responses (9 papers), Viral Infections and Vectors (7 papers), Animal Virus Infections Studies (4 papers), Immune Cell Function and Interaction (4 papers), Mosquito-borne diseases and control (4 papers) and Erythrocyte Function and Pathophysiology (4 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Immunology (571 citations), Microbiology (158 citations), Animal Science and Zoology (117 citations), Aquatic Science (65 citations) and Infectious Diseases (78 citations). Verónica Chico has collaborated with scholars based in Spain, Chile and South Korea. Frequent co-authors include Luis Pérez, A. Estepa, Julio Coll, María del Mar Ortega-Villaizán, Alberto Falcó, Sergio Ciordia, Carolina Tafalla, Iván Nombela, Sara Puente-Marín and Laura Marroquí. Their work appears in journals such as Vaccine, Frontiers in Immunology, Molecular Immunology, Fish & Shellfish Immunology and Aquaculture.
